Commercial Description:
Boskeun is the nickname of Jo, one of the two brothers who preferred to brew blond beer at home. It is a special Easter beer, one of the first real Belgian Easter beers. (Slaghmuylder's paasbier being first). It has been brewed with pale malt, Golding hops, cane sugar and refermented with native honey. As it is a seasonal beer we suggest not to keep it eternally. The name Boskeun means rabbit of the wood (virgin wood, maybe?) and the label shows it, sampling the last brew.

Muddy brown/orange beer with a huge candyfloss-like head. The aroma has caramel, banana, berries, malts and alcohol, as a belgian strong is ment to have. The flavor is a little berries and some alcohol - else there is just "beer-flavor"; by which I mean sweetness and malts. Creamy and sturdy body. A nice brew, but there’s nothing new under the sun.

Pours a muted cloudy golden color. Aromas of sourdough bread, yeast, wheat. Now that you mention it some honey and sweetness comes through in the taste. Slight citrus as well. Balanced by a malty smoothness that adds body and backbone to the beer. Very nice.

[bottle] Aroma of fresh green apples, yeast and noble hop spiciness. Pours a cloudy light copper color, with a glorious fluffy, white head. Flavors are quite: fruity (oranges, melon and a bit of banana) and spicy, finishing with some very nice yeast flavors that provide an interesting, odd complexity -- almost woody, in a way. Carbonation is pretty lively. Overall a quirky, interesting brew fron De Dolle.

11.2oz bottle, unknown bottling date. pours a hazy muted golden color with usual de dolle fluffy head. aroma is yeasty, sour green apple, sugary, mild funkiness to it. tastes very yeasty, mildly sweet, finishes dry and lasts on the palate. a very refreshing and easy to drink belgian and another great from de dolle.
